Transaction 5470488ef37077ab095fcbc07ab0fe5851cc80c125b48768f04fb640338edf82
1 Input
1 Output
-
5470488ef37077ab095fcbc07ab0fe5851cc80c125b48768f04fb640338edf82:0
- value
- 1481588
- script pubkey
- OP_0 OP_PUSHBYTES_20 c950939d3f75daffdca28ad25635578f3c7242b4
- address
- bc1qe9gf88flwhd0lh9z3tf9vd2h3u78ys459skrpj